რა არის ურთიერთქმედება შემდეგ საღებავთან (INP)?
Google მუდმივად ავითარებს თავის Core Web Vitals-ს, რათა უკეთ გაზომოს მომხმარებლის გამოცდილება. მნიშვნელოვანი ახალი მეტრიკა, რომელიც უერთდება ამ ჯგუფს, არის ურთიერთქმედება შემდეგი საღებავისთვის (INP). ეს მეტრიკა უნდა გახდეს საკვანძო რანგის ფაქტორი.
INP-ის გაგება და ოპტიმიზაცია გადამწყვეტია თქვენი ვებსაიტის ძიების ხილვადობის შესანარჩუნებლად და გასაუმჯობესებლად. ის ყურადღებას ამახვილებს თქვენი გვერდების რეაგირებაზე მას შემდეგ, რაც მომხმარებელი მათთან ურთიერთობს.
ურთიერთქმედება შეიძლება იყოს ნებისმიერი რამ, ღილაკზე დაწკაპუნებიდან ბმულზე დაწკაპუნებამდე. მეტრიკა ზომავს დროს ამ ურთიერთქმედებიდან ეკრანზე მომდევნო ვიზუალური განახლებამდე ან „დახატვამდე“. სწრაფი INP ნიშნავს, რომ თქვენი საიტი სწრაფად და რეაგირებს მომხმარებლებს.
რატომ არის მნიშვნელოვანი თქვენი SEO-სთვის შემდეგი საღებავის ურთიერთქმედება
Google-ის მიზანია დააჯილდოოს ვებსაიტები, რომლებიც უზრუნველყოფენ საუკეთესო გამოცდილებას. ნელი, უპასუხისმგებლო საიტი აწუხებს ვიზიტორებს და შეიძლება გამოიწვიოს უფრო მაღალი bounce rate. INP პირდაპირ ზომავს ამ რეაგირებას.
როდესაც INP გახდება ოფიციალური Core Web Vital, ის პირდაპირ გავლენას მოახდენს თქვენს Google რეიტინგზე. საიტებმა ცუდი INP ქულით შეიძლება დაინახონ ორგანული ტრაფიკის ვარდნა. ამ მეტრიკის პრიორიტეტი ახლა ადასტურებს თქვენს SEO სტრატეგიას.
შესანიშნავი რეაგირება არის თანამედროვე ვებ დიზაინის ქვაკუთხედი. ის ინარჩუნებს მომხმარებლებს ჩართულობას და კმაყოფილებას. მეტი მომხმარებლისთვის უმაღლესი გამოცდილების შესაქმნელად, იხილეთ ჩვენი სტატია ყურსასმენების შესახებ, რომლებიც ადგენენ კომფორტის ახალ სტანდარტს, რაც ხაზს უსვამს მომხმარებელზე ორიენტირებული დიზაინის მნიშვნელობას.
როგორ განსხვავდება INP პირველი შეყვანის დაყოვნებისგან (FID)
თქვენ შესაძლოა იცნობდეთ First Input Delay (FID), კიდევ ერთი Core Web Vital. მიუხედავად იმისა, რომ ორივე ეხება ინტერაქტიულობას, ისინი ზომავენ განსხვავებულ ნივთებს. FID ზომავს შეფერხებას მომხმარებლის პირველი ურთიერთქმედებიდან, სანამ ბრაუზერი არ დაიწყებს მის დამუშავებას.
თუმცა, INP ზომავს მთლიან დროს ურთიერთქმედებიდან მომდევნო ჩარჩოს მოხატვამდე. ეს უზრუნველყოფს მომხმარებლის მიერ რეაგირების აღქმის უფრო სრულ სურათს. INP აპირებს საბოლოოდ შეცვალოს FID.
როგორ გავზომოთ თქვენი ამჟამინდელი ურთიერთქმედება მომდევნო Paint ქულამდე
სანამ ოპტიმიზაციას შეძლებთ, უნდა გაზომოთ თქვენი მიმდინარე შესრულება. Google გთავაზობთ რამდენიმე უფასო ინსტრუმენტს, რომელიც დაგეხმარებათ თქვენი INP-ის აუდიტში.
Google-ის Core Web Vitals ანგარიშის გამოყენება
Core Web Vitals ანგარიში Google Search Console-ში შესანიშნავი საწყისი წერტილია. ის გვიჩვენებს, თუ როგორ მუშაობს თქვენი გვერდები ამ სფეროში რეალური მომხმარებლებისთვის. თქვენ შეგიძლიათ ნახოთ რომელ URL-ებს აქვთ კარგი, ცუდი ან საჭიროებს გაუმჯობესებას INP ქულები.
ეს მონაცემები ეფუძნება Chrome-ის მომხმარებლების რეალურ გამოყენებას. ეს გაძლევთ ნათელ სურათს რეალურ გამოცდილებაზე, რომელსაც თქვენ აწვდით.
ლაბორატორიული ტესტირება Lighthouse და Chrome DevTools-ით
გამართვისა და განვითარებისთვის აუცილებელია ლაბორატორიული ინსტრუმენტები. თქვენ შეგიძლიათ განახორციელოთ Lighthouse აუდიტი პირდაპირ Chrome DevTools-ში. ეს ტესტები ახდენს გვერდის დატვირთვის სიმულაციას კონტროლირებად გარემოში.
Lighthouse ამოიცნობს კონკრეტულ ელემენტებს, რომლებიც იწვევენ ნელ ურთიერთქმედებას. ეს ფასდაუდებელია ზუსტი კოდის ან რესურსების დასადგენად, რომლებიც საჭიროებენ ოპტიმიზაციას.
ქმედითი სტრატეგიები შემდეგ საღებავზე ურთიერთქმედების ოპტიმიზაციისთვის
პრობლემების იდენტიფიცირების შემდეგ, დროა ოპტიმიზაცია. აქ მოცემულია ძირითადი სტრატეგიები თქვენი ვებსაიტის INP ქულის გასაუმჯობესებლად.
JavaScript-ის შესრულების დროის შემცირება
გრძელვადიანი JavaScript არის ცუდი INP-ის მთავარი დამნაშავე. დაყავით მძიმე დავალებები პატარა ნაწილებად. გამოიყენეთ ვებ მუშაკები, რათა გადაიტანოთ არა-UI სამუშაო ძირითადი თემიდან.
ეს ხელს უშლის ბრაუზერის დაბლოკვას. ძირითადი თემა შეიძლება დარჩეს მომხმარებლის შეყვანის პასუხად. გადადეთ არაკრიტიკული JavaScript, სანამ მთავარი შინაარსი ინტერაქტიული იქნება.
მოვლენის მსმენელთა ოპტიმიზაცია
მოვლენების არაეფექტურ დამმუშავებლებს შეუძლიათ შეაფერხონ პასუხები. მოერიდეთ ერთი მსმენელის მიმაგრებას მრავალშვილიან დიდ კონტეინერზე. ამან შეიძლება გამოიწვიოს ბრაუზერის ძალიან ბევრი ელემენტის შემოწმება.
ამის ნაცვლად, გამოიყენეთ ღონისძიების დელეგირება ფრთხილად ან მიამაგრეთ მსმენელები პირდაპირ ინტერაქტიულ ელემენტებს. ასევე, იფიქრეთ ხშირი მოვლენების გაუქმებაზე ან ჩახშობაზე, როგორიცაა გადახვევა ან ზომის შეცვლა.
მოერიდეთ DOM-ის დიდ ზომებს: ძალიან დიდ DOM ხეს შეუძლია შეანელოს სტილის ხელახალი გამოთვლა და განლაგება, რაც გავლენას ახდენს INP-ზე. Layout Thrashing-ის მინიმიზაცია: მოერიდეთ DOM-ში წაკითხვას და შემდეგ ჩაწერას სწრაფი თანმიმდევრობით, რაც აიძულებს ბრაუზერს განმეორებით გამოთვალოს განლაგება. სურათებისა და შრიფტების ოპტიმიზაცია: დარწმუნდით, რომ სურათები არის სათანადო ზომის და შეკუმშული. გამოიყენეთ `font-display: swap` ვებ შრიფტებისთვის, რათა თავიდან აიცილოთ რენდერის დაბლოკვა.
გამოიყენეთ ბრაუზერის ქეშირება
სტატიკური რესურსების ქეშირება ამცირებს დატვირთვას სერვერზე და ქსელზე. ეს ეხმარება გვერდებს უფრო სწრაფად რეაგირება მოახდინონ შემდგომ ურთიერთქმედებებზე. დანერგეთ ეფექტური ქეშის პოლიტიკა თქვენი CSS, JavaScript და სურათისთვისფაილები.
კონტენტის მიწოდების ქსელის (CDN) გამოყენებამ ასევე შეიძლება მკვეთრად გააუმჯობესოს მომხმარებლების პასუხის დრო გლობალურად. სწრაფი ტონალური კრემი ყველა ურთიერთქმედებას უფრო გლუვს ხდის.
დასკვნა: დაიწყეთ INP-ისთვის ოპტიმიზაცია დღესვე
Next Paint-თან ურთიერთქმედება არის კრიტიკული მეტრიკა მომავლის ვებ შესრულებისა და SEO-სთვის. ახლა INP-ის გაგებითა და ოპტიმიზაციის საშუალებით, თქვენ დარწმუნდებით, რომ თქვენი ვებსაიტი რჩება კონკურენტუნარიანი და უზრუნველყოფს მომხმარებლის საუკეთესო გამოცდილებას.
ისევე, როგორც კომფორტი არის მთავარი აუდიო გამოცდილებისთვის სწორი ყურსასმენებით, რეაგირება ფუნდამენტურია შესანიშნავი ვებ გამოცდილებისთვის. დაიწყეთ თქვენი საიტის აუდიტი და განახორციელეთ ეს ოპტიმიზაციის ტექნიკა, რათა დარჩეთ წინ.
მზად ხართ დარწმუნდეთ, რომ თქვენი ვებსაიტი იდეალურად ოპტიმიზირებულია? დაუკავშირდით Seemless-ს დღეს ყოვლისმომცველი შესრულების აუდიტისა და ექსპერტის ხელმძღვანელობისთვის.